What is a 2020 Ford Transit Wiring Diagram?

A 2020 Ford Transit wiring diagram is essentially a blueprint of your vehicle's electrical network. It visually represents all the wires, components, and connections that make your Transit's electrical systems function. Think of it as a map for electricity, showing how power flows from the battery to every light, sensor, switch, and module. These diagrams are crucial for diagnosing electrical issues, performing installations, and making modifications to the vehicle's electrical setup. The importance of having an accurate and up-to-date 2020 Ford Transit wiring diagram cannot be overstated for anyone working on the vehicle's electrical components.

These diagrams are not all-encompassing in a single sheet. They are typically broken down into sections covering different systems. You might find separate diagrams for:

  • The lighting system (headlights, taillights, interior lights)
  • The starting and charging system (battery, alternator, starter)
  • The engine control module (ECM) and its associated sensors
  • The infotainment system and accessories
  • Safety systems like airbags and ABS

Each wire is usually represented by a line, and components are shown with specific symbols. Color codes are often used for wires, and these are critical for tracing circuits accurately. For example, a common table might look like this:

Wire Color Function
Red Battery power (always hot)
Black Ground
Yellow Accessory power

Using a 2020 Ford Transit wiring diagram involves a systematic approach. First, identify the specific circuit you need to work with, such as the circuit for the right-hand turn signal. Then, locate that circuit on the appropriate diagram. You'll trace the wire from the component (the turn signal bulb) back to its power source and its control (the turn signal switch). This allows you to pinpoint potential points of failure, such as a broken wire, a loose connection, or a faulty switch. For more complex troubleshooting, you might need to consult multiple diagrams to understand how different systems interact. For example, a fault in the alternator charging system could impact the battery's ability to power other components, requiring you to examine both diagrams.
